About this role

About Us: 
Paytm is India's leading financial services company that offers full-stack payments & financial solutions to consumers, offline merchants, and online platforms. The company is on a mission to bring half a billion Indians into the mainstream economy through payments, commerce, banking, investments, and financial services.
One97 Communications Limited that owns the brand Paytm is founded by Vijay Shekhar Sharma.

About the Role:
A Call Quality Analyst is responsible for driving quality assurance across the Merchant Help Desk vertical, ensuring every customer interaction meets the highest service standards. The role combines call auditing, process improvement, and stakeholder collaboration to maintain consistent quality across the support function. 

Key Responsibilities:
Conduct call audits to assess quality, compliance, and overall customer experience.
Develop and implement quality assurance policies and frameworks for the team.
Conduct Process Knowledge Tests (PKT), certifications, and periodic inspections.
Identify process or product issues and present practical, actionable solutions.
Share audit findings and feedback with relevant stakeholders and operations teams.
Collaborate with training teams to close skill and knowledge gaps identified during audits.
Track quality trends and prepare regular quality performance reports.
Ensure adherence to defined quality standards and SLAs across the vertical.

Desired Skills and Qualifications:
Graduate in any discipline.
Minimum 2 years of experience in call center quality assurance.
Strong attention to detail and analytical skills.
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
Ability to identify issues and propose practical, out-of-the-box solutions.
Prior experience in a Merchant/Help Desk or similar support environment preferred.
Proficiency in MS Office and quality monitoring tools is an added advantage.
Should be willing to work in rotational day shifts with rotational weekly off.
